Here we see market day at Richmond in full swing. The first recorded market took place here in 1155; by 1440 the town was trading in a variety of commodities, ranging from dairy produce, wine and fish, to coal, lead-ore, copper and silk. Holy Trinity is an unusual building in that several shops, such as the one occupied by King & Son, were built onto it.
